Sharing files from Android to iPhone is easy using apps like Google Drive or third-party options like SHAREit. First, upload the files to Google Drive from your Android device, then access the Google Drive app on your iPhone to download them. Alternatively, both devices can install SHAREit, allowing file transfer over WiFi. For photos, use Google Photos: upload from Android and access them on iPhone using the same app. These methods ensure seamless and effective cross-platform sharing.
